Neither has been reviewed yet, so the comparison rests on the scan and the public usage numbers. The safety scan favours Apple Contacts (92/100 against 70). SalesQL is hosted and callable through the gateway; Apple Contacts runs on your own machine. Apple Contacts has noticeably more public adoption.
